Parañaque blaze kills 3

- Rhodina Villanueva -

MANILA, Philippines - Three persons including a seven-year-old boy died when a fire hit a bungalow-type house in Parañaque City yesterday afternoon.

Senior Inspector Leonardo Tutu, Parañaque Deputy Fire Marshall, said Eduardo Gonzales Jr., 62, together with son Efren Gonzales, 45, and grandson Efren Gonzales Jr., were sleeping in their respective rooms when fire broke in their house located along Gem Street in Barangay Moonwalk, Parañaque around 2:40 p.m.

Tutu said the victims were trapped inside the house and it was too late for them to rush outside and save themselves. Arson investigators of the Parañaque Fire Station said the fire only reached the first alarm. A fire-out was declared at about 3:20 p.m. after five city and several volunteer firetrucks rushed to the scene.

Bernardino Dimapilis, administrator of Barangay Moonwalk, said they heard the victims asking for help but no one could get inside anymore to rescue them since the the fire immediately spread all over the house.

Tutu estimated the worth of property destroyed in the incident, to have reached some P3.5 million. He added a follow-up investigation is still being conducted to determine what caused the fire.
